Job description
Key Responsibilities
- Demonstrate an understanding of all key clients’ contractual agreements
- Provide acute health care to clients in a remote setting to the standards set out by International SOS policies and procedures
- Organize and support aero-medical evacuations in liaison with Sydney Alarm Centre
- Provide on-call services for afterhours triage with referral to Site Medical Officer.
- Refer to other health professionals as appropriate to seek expert advice.
- Refer for diagnostic test as appropriate to confirm diagnosis and treatment plan.
- Compliance with Privacy Law
- Perform health monitoring as agreed to client requirements.
- To assist the client to be compliant with all relevant regulations and statutory requirements in order to minimize the company’s risk exposure and liabilities.
- Where appropriate, to provide advice and guidance to managers and supervisors on occupational health and return to work policies and procedures.
- Assist client to identify appropriate resources, information and support necessary to provide a safe work environment
- Work closely with site Ambulance Drivers in upskilling and maintaining the ambulance condition and equipment.
- Administer drugs, immunizations etc as per Medical Director orders
- Liaise with all parties involved in the injury management of employees onsite
- Ensure effective communication with internal and external customers and stakeholders to ensure the services are timely, tailored, effectively utilized and better than competing providers
About You Required Competencies
- Thorough knowledge of emergency equipment and procedures
- Valid driver’s license
- Good communication and interpersonal skills with a propensity for teamwork
- Computer Skills
- Report writing
Additional Competencies Include
- Punctuality and good attendance
- A customer service commitment at all times
- Ability to work as part of a professional team and ensure a high level of trust and integrity within team
Required Work Experience
- Minimum four years’ experience as an acute care paramedic or registered nurse
- Excellent emergency and advanced life support skills
- Aero-Medical evacuation experience
- Excellent clinical skills – ability to assess, diagnose and treat to aid early intervention
- Experience in rehabilitating injured workers
- Familiar with state worker’s compensation legislation
- Experience in training and development.
- Experience as a flight paramedic or in search and rescue paramedic roles is highly desirable
Required Qualifications
- Current state registered paramedic
- Graduate Certificate/Diploma in Occupational Health & Safety (desirable)
- ACLS compulsory and ATLS, HUET, Winch (desirable)
- Valid Authority to Practice
- Valid Certificate of Medical Registration
Required Languages
- English
